2. What Virtual Integration Mesh Really Means

Virtual Integration Mesh (VIM) is not a single tool or product. Think of it as a virtual fabric that connects every part of your digital ecosystem. It is designed to make integration:

  • Composable – breaking integrations into reusable, interchangeable parts
  • Standardized – with centralized governance and shared protocols
  • Federated – giving business units autonomy while maintaining control
  • Discoverable – so teams can find, reuse, and evolve integrations over time

This approach shifts integration from reactive patchwork to a deliberate operating capability.

No more duplicate APIs built in silos. No more complex, brittle workflows. VIM allows every system — whether cloud-based, on-premise, or legacy — to interact in a structured, efficient, and business-aligned way.

3. The Strategic Shift: From Systems Thinking to Capability Thinking

Traditional integration has focused on getting one system to talk to another. That mindset does not scale. Enterprises today need to think in terms of capabilities — customer onboarding, real-time inventory, multi-channel service — not just individual platforms.

Virtual Integration Mesh supports this shift. It lets you build capabilities that span systems, using APIs, automation, and governance as building blocks.

For example:

A customer onboarding process could reuse APIs from identity verification, CRM, finance, and legal — all orchestrated within a common mesh

A real-time insights dashboard could pull data from IoT devices, ERP, and cloud analytics, all through governed integration pipelines

This is how enterprises move from “more tools” to “more impact.”

5. Real-World Challenges VIM Solves

Many integration strategies fail not because the tools are wrong, but because the approach is too narrow. VIM directly addresses the most persistent challenges:

Challenge, How VIM Helps

Silos across business units, Federated governance and reusable interfaces

Delayed time-to-market, Pre-built connectors, plug-and-play architecture

Legacy modernization bottlenecks, Wrap-and-connect method avoids full replatforming

Poor visibility across systems, Real-time data flow and monitoring built-in

High integration maintenance costs, Reuse and standardization reduce long-term TCO

6. Why Most Integration Efforts Fall Short

Even enterprises with large digital budgets often fall into the same traps:

Integration is treated as a project, not a capability
It gets scoped in isolation, then forgotten after delivery.

Teams build in silos
Multiple groups build similar APIs without visibility or reuse.

There is no integration governance
No shared taxonomy, security protocols, or lifecycle management.

VIM counters all of this by establishing a mesh where every integration is tracked, reusable, governed, and aligned with business objectives.

7. How to Build a Virtual Integration Mesh: A CXO Guide

This transformation does not start with code. It starts with leadership alignment and operational clarity. Here’s how to begin:

Step 1: Define Integration as a Capability

Articulate what good integration looks like for your organization. Make it a pillar of digital strategy.

Step 2: Centralize Governance, Decentralize Execution

Set up shared standards and protocols. Let business units own execution using common patterns.

Step 3: Inventory and Classify Existing APIs

Clean up duplication, track usage, and identify where reuse is possible.

Step 4: Embed Reuse and Discovery into DevOps

Make reusable assets discoverable through internal marketplaces or catalogues.

Step 5: Track Business-Level Outcomes

Measure integration by its business impact — speed of product launches, partner onboarding time, cost savings, etc.
